Under the direct supervision of the Radiologist and the Department Manager, the CT technologist delivers Computed Tomography testing to patients of all age groups. The technologist utilizes equipment and technique to assist in diagnosis or treatment. Performs diagnostic imaging and related procedures (including but not limited to, localization for biopsy, aspiration and or drainage procedures) to demonstrate anatomy and/or obtain specimens for interpretation by, or at the request of a licensed practitioner. Exercises professional judgment in performance of services and maintains a demeanor complementary to medical ethics. Applies appropriate patient care and recognizes patient conditions essential for successful completion of the procedure. He/she must be available for “on-call” duties and be prepared to arrive at the facility within thirty minutes of being notified. He/she must be capable of and willing to cross-train and float into others areas to meet the needs of the facility as well as capable and willing to assist in the cross-training and orientation of others into the department as requested. Recognizes the signs and symptoms of stroke and calling a stroke alert overhead. Verbalizes stroke alert process. Ensures immediate availability of CT scanner for Head CT of stroke alert patient. Calls Radiologist upon completion of stroke alert CT scans. Maintains currency in stroke knowledge by completing the annual 1 hour online training.
